Cooperation with Private Sector Using Cockpits
- Regional Physical Fitness and Sports Development Councils and Regional Offices of the Ministry of Youth and Sports Development are authorized to cooperate with private sector entities.
- This cooperation specifically targets cockpit owners, operators, and managers.
- Cockpits are to be utilized for sports, recreation, and youth activities in accordance with existing laws.
Authorization and Fund Raising Initiatives
- Pursuant to Section 3, paragraph 6 of Presidential Decree No. 604, the Ministry is empowered to conduct promotional and fundraising campaigns under existing legal frameworks.
- The utilization of cockpits nationwide is a measure to augment resources for youth, sports, and recreation programs.
- Derbys and pintakasi events are sanctioned as fund-generating schemes to support various programs continuously.
Specific Instructions and Responsibilities
- All Regional Physical Fitness and Sports Development Councils are authorized to use cockpits and sponsor events such as derbys and pintakasi within the days allowed by law.
- Regional Directors of the Ministry of Youth and Sports Development have the authority to negotiate and make arrangements with licensed cockpit owners, managers, and operators within their jurisdictions.
Compliance and Effectivity
- The implementation of these instructions is subject to compliance with all existing laws, decrees, letters of instructions, and regulations.
- The Letter of Instructions is effective immediately upon issuance.
Legal Effect and Issuance
- The directive is issued by the President of the Philippines, utilizing constitutional powers.
- It is promulgated to enhance and support the development of youth, sports, and recreation through innovative resource utilization and partnerships.
